Medical Malpractice

Many birth defects are the result of medical errors or negligence that occurred during the pregnancy. Certain of these problems are more severe than others however they can be all detrimental to the child and loved ones. An attorney for medical malpractice can help determine whether the doctor committed an error that led to the injury or defect.

Doctors can spot some birth defects through screening tests during pregnancy. When these tests are performed and interpreted correctly, the parents will be aware of the possibility of their child developing birth defect. This information will enable them to decide to terminate the pregnancy, or at the very least plan for the child's birth and treatment. If the physician fails to carry out or interpret these tests or fails to notify the parents of the results, it could be deemed medical negligence.

Medical treatments for birth defect are usually expensive. They may require procedures, specialists, medications speech and physical therapy, and assistive devices. A wrongful birth lawsuit may assist in easing the financial burden of these costs. This will allow families to provide the support their child needs. Medical malpractice claims are often complex and time-sensitive. It's therefore important to hire an experienced attorney as soon as you can.

Prescription Drugs

Although modern technology and recent developments in the medical field have drastically reduced the risk of birth injuries and defects however, they're still a possibility. Birth injuries and birth defects could be serious or minor and, in most cases, require ongoing medical attention. In some instances they can even lead to death. A Boston lawyer for dangerous drugs will help parents obtain compensation to cover their child's medical expenses in the present and in the future, including hospitalizations, doctor's appointments, rehabilitation services, assistive equipment, and much more.

A doctor could be guilty of medical error if they prescribe medication to a pregnant woman who increases the risk of her child having a birth defect. They have a responsibility to know what medications can affect the development of the fetus and to not prescribe drugs that could be harmful to the embryo.

Teratogens are prescription drugs which increase the likelihood of having a birth defect. These include anti-seizure medications like Dilantin and Tegretol. The FDA has advised against taking these medications during pregnancy. They could increase the risk of developing cleft lips and cleft palates, as well as the brain, lung and heart abnormalities. These drugs can also cause miscarriage for women who are pregnant or nursing. Parents may sue doctors, drug manufacturers and pharmacists for failing warn about the risks.

Toxic Chemicals

When a child is born with a birth defect, parents often wonder about what caused it. Birth defects can be caused by a range of factors, such as the effects of medications and exposure to toxic chemicals during pregnancy.

According to the Centers for Disease Control, 1 in 33 babies are born with a birth defect. These conditions could be minor or serious or even life-threatening. Most often, a birth defect is a result of faulty genetics. Birth defects can be caused by chemical or environmental exposure during the womb. These chemicals are referred to as Teratogens, and they increase the chance of developing functional or structural abnormalities that are not reverseable in offspring.

There are a huge variety of industrial chemicals that have been associated with birth defects and other reproductive harms, and millions of people across the world are exposed to these chemicals every day. From semiconductor factories and technology with clean rooms, to pesticides on farms and nurseries and even automobile, plastics and paint manufacturing plants, the list of potentially harmful chemicals is extensive.

Environmental Exposure

Parents can be extremely distressed due to a birth defect in a child, as they will need to provide medical assistance for the entire life of their child. Certain birth defects can cause mental and physical disabilities in the baby for life dependent on the degree of the defect.

While certain birth defects are unavoidable because of genetics, others are caused through exposure to chemicals or environmental factors during pregnancy. These include prescription medications as well as toxic chemicals that the mother might ingest, or chemical substances that are contaminated air or groundwater.

Aside from medical malpractice, birth defect lawsuits may be filed against businesses or individuals that are liable for the child's injuries. For instance, if a doctor prescribes a drug that can increase the chance of your child's birth defect and they are held responsible.

It is also true for individuals or businesses who expose their employees to harmful chemicals and other substances. Numerous studies have revealed that exposure to fungicides, pesticides or lead, as well metals and paints could increase the chances of having a child born with certain types of birth defects. Because of this, lawsuits have been filed against beauty salons and metal cleaning facilities, semiconductor manufacturing facilities, and paint factories due to their role in the development of serious birth defects in children.
